is it possible to, instead of drilling holes and riveting, use some type of epoxy or glue to attach some brackets for a deck to the inside of my aluminum jon? ive heard people say that 5200 sealent is super permenent and almost impossible to get of so that got me thinking......... just a question

If I recall 5200 stays somewhat flexible. I do not think it would be solid enough for a structural support. You can probably find other adhesives that would work. I would look at Automotive Panel adhesives. They would probably do the job but your looking at a lot of $. I would guess your going to shell out $50+ just to get the gun apply them. They come in a funky two tube container.
